52 Week Challen e!
Organize your home! Clean your home! Follow this 52-week challenge at your own pace. Mix
up the weeks so that you are always crossing one thing off your list each week.
1. Start off the new year by creating a cleaning schedule 22. Clean the pantry and food storage area again.
Every day = Make beds, wipe bathroom and kitchen 23. Clean refrigerator and freezer.
counters, de-clutter one room, one load of 24. Organize your recipes. Get a notebook and clear plas-
laundry, put away clean laundry. tic sleeves.
Monday = Vacuum and dust. 25. Create a master grocery shopping list. Do some meal
Tuesday = Clean bathrooms. planning.
Wednesday = D  eep clean kitchen including microwave, 26. Clean the basement if you have one.
stove, cabinets, coffee maker, silverware 27. Clean the garage if you have one.
tray, mop floors. 28. Clean the attic if you have one.
Thursday = Vacuum and mop. 29. Update your address book and contact information
Friday/Saturday = Work on something from this list. including email.
Sunday = Do as you wish! Day of play! 30. Update your passwords list.
